FE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2014 in Review

471 of the 3,462 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in FirstEnergy (FE) for Q1 2014, worth a combined $10.3B — up 6.8% from $9.67B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 72 funds closed out of FE and 51 opened new positions — a net loss of 21 holders — while 166 trimmed existing stakes and 165 added.

The largest buyer was JP Morgan Chase, adding an estimated $182M. The largest seller was First Eagle Investment Management, exiting entirely with an estimated $143M sold.
